Factors that Affect Solar Panel Costs in Hinckley

Even though the average cost of a solar system in Hinckley is $18,134, your actual cost may be above or below the average. There are many factors that can have a sizable impact on the cost of a residential solar panel installation. Below are some of the more important things to keep in mind.

Solar Equipment

When it comes to estimating the cost of a solar panel system in Hinckley, one of the most crucial factors is the size of the system you need. Solar systems are sized by kilowatts (kW) and are largely based on your home’s energy consumption, which you can gauge by looking at past energy bills. Your total cost can increase by about $3,410 for each additional kilowatt you need.Some solar panel brands — like Maxeon from SunPower — cost more upfront but also tend to offer better efficiency. In a city like Hinckley, where sunlight is relatively abundant, efficiency can quickly pay off. In addition, if you have a small roof or limited space for your panels, higher efficiency options will be a better option. Additional equipment like electric vehicle chargers and solar batteries will also increase the cost.

Solar Financing Terms

Solar panels can save you money on power bills over time, but they can also be a significant investment. That’s why many Hinckley homeowners choose to finance their solar panel systems to make paying for solar more affordable.However, the interest on solar loans also adds to your total costs, so it’s crucial to take that into consideration as well. You can always reduce the total you pay in interest and sometimes even your APR by making a larger down payment.

Solar Panel Installation Company

The solar company you hire to handle your switch to solar energy can play a role in your total costs. There are about 3 solar panel companies in Hinckley, and each can charge varying amounts for labor and equipment.The company’s size can sometimes play the most considerable role in your costs. Larger national companies, like SunPro and Sunrun, often have lower pricing because they have access to more resources and better pricing. Smaller local companies might be more costly, but they generally have better customer service and more customization options, and the occasional sale or discount can bring their pricing lower to compete with bigger companies.

Solar Panel Cost Data by System Size

System sizeCost per system wattSolar system cost25-Year savingsPayback period
6 kW$3.55$14,895$6,35717.5 years
8 kW$3.48$19,478$8,85817.2 years
10 kW$3.41$23,870$11,55016.8 years
12 kW$3.34$28,071$14,43316.5 years
14 kW$3.27$32,081$17,50716.2 years
16 kW$3.21$35,900$20,77215.8 years
18 kW$3.14$39,529$24,22715.5 years
20 kW$3.07$42,966$27,87415.2 years

How to Save on Solar Panels

The solar installer you go with will influence not only your total costs, but also the kinds of solar panel brands, warranties, and other equipment you have access to. When choosing a solar company, there are some important things you should keep in mind, such as:

  • Reputation: Your solar installer should have a good reputation as a company and have proven expertise in the field. A couple of ways to check this are to look for whether a company has technicians certified by the North American Board of Certified Energy Practitioners (NABCEP) and if it has satisfied reviews from previous customers.
  • Warranty: Many companies offer different types of warranties that provide different kinds of coverage. A 25-year, all-inclusive warranty is the gold standard.
  • Installation Process: Make sure you’re aligned with the company regarding how the installation process will go and what you need to do before your solar system is installed, such as updating or replacing your electrical system or roof.
  • Contract: When reading through your solar company’s contract, ask questions about any terms you’re not sure of and be sure you understand what happens in scenarios such as a system part breaking or the company going out of business.

How many solar panels should I get to power my home?

The exact number of solar panels you need depends on your household energy needs and the amount of sunlight your roof gets. You can take a look at your energy bills for the past year to get an idea of the solar system size you'll need. The average household has to install between 20 and 35 panels to account for their typical energy usage.
